Jewell: Enquiry Not Bid for St Ledger Tue 14th Jun 2011 10:17
Town boss Paul Jewell has confirmed that he has rekindled his interest in Preston North End defender Sean St Ledger but says he is yet to make an offer for the Republic of Ireland international. The Blues previously targeted the former Peterborough man in January with reports last week claiming Town had made a new bid for the 26-year-old.

Jewell: No Bids for Wickham Mon 13th Jun 2011 15:00
Town are yet to receive bids for striker Connor Wickham or any other members of the squad, according to manager Paul Jewell. Liverpool were reported to have made an offer for Wickham variously claimed to be £8 million or £5.5 million, while Sunderland were also said to have made a move for the 18-year-old England U21 international.
Jewell: Bullard Deal Just Can't Be Done Mon 13th Jun 2011 14:18
Town boss Paul Jewell has revealed that the club has ended its pursuit of former loanee Jimmy Bullard. The 32-year-old Hull City midfielder spent a hugely successful spell at the club in the second half of the season and won the the Blues' Player of the Year award but the Town manager says the financial side of the deal is beyond the club at present.
